Lonnie Eugene
Baldwin
February 26, 1955 – April 28, 2026
Lonnie E. Baldwin, 71, of Plainview passed away on Tuesday, April 28, 2026. A visitation for Mr. Baldwin will be held on Friday, May 8, 2026, from 4:00pm until 8:00pm, at Lemons Funeral Home. Funeral services will be held on Saturday, May 9, 2026, at 11:00am, at Lemons Memorial Chapel. Interment will follow in Plainview Memorial Park. Funeral arrangements are under the care of Lemons Funeral Home in Plainview.
Lonnie was born on February 26, 1955, in Lockney, Texas to Clevon and Eula Baldwin. Lonnie graduated from Plainview High School in 1974 and attended Wayland Baptist University before enlisting in the Army. Lonnie received the National Defense Service Medal and was Honorably Discharged in April of 1980 and later worked for Excel Beef packing plant.
Lonnie always had a good time DJing at the Social Charity Club in Plainview, and dancing. He was an avid Dallas Cowboys and Los Angeles Lakers fan and loved to ride his motorcycle.
Lonnie enjoyed life and enjoyed spending time with his family. He loved to joke with others, especially with his son Shawn, who passed on April 5, 2024.
Lonnie is preceded in death by his parents, Clevon Sr., and Eula Baldwin; his son, Shawn Roberts; his sister, Ether Lane Smith; two grandchildren, Shamontae Jeanette Roberts, and Deshawdrick Roberts.
Those left to cherish Lonnie’s memory are his seven grandchildren, Tyron Riles, Jodeci Roberts, Jordyn Roberts, Ambrosha Kelly Roberts, Ormnie Kelly Roberts, Mearlina Kelly Roberts, and Shawndra Roberts; and three great-grandchildren. Lonnie is also survived by one brother, Clevon Baldwin, Jr. and wife Gwen of Fort Worth, Texas; four sisters, Ocie Toler of Plainview, Texas, Eula Johnson of Denver, Colorado, Ruby Ollison of Plainview, Texas and Billie Baldwin of Wichita, Kansas; one daughter-in-law, Diana Riles Roberts and many nieces and nephews.
The family of Mr. Baldwin would like to say thank you to the office of Dr. Horton, the VA clinic in Lubbock, his home health aide, Lorrie Hooks and Michael Keller, VA program director, for all your care and assistance.
“If no one told you that they loved you today, well let me be the first to tell you, that I love you” ~Lonnie Baldwin
